Yep, I collect broken bits, parts and girls! I really enjoy that part of the hobby too. I love taking unwanted or broken dolls, redoing them and giving them a second chance at life. I'd say probably half the girls I own were rescues of one sort or another.

 

It's a lot of hard work sometimes to clean up and fix broken girls but the feeling of seeing her remade and happy is tops!

 

Check this thread to see my biggest project to date. viewtopic.php?f=31&t=16097&start=0&hilit=project+sinon

 

As for where I get them, here on the marketplace is a good start. I also frequent Facebook doll groups, there's been lots of stuff I've picked up there.... even whole dolls that just needed a repaint and some stain removal for less than $100 USD! You just have to check these places often and do your homework on pricing and what works with what in order to do it and not waste time or money.

I do the same as well. I have 4 dolls who were either broken or stained at the time of purchase, and which I restored. I also tend to hang onto the old parts in case I need to cannibalize something from them.

 

If I am looking for a used limited I'll usually take the one that has the most wrong with it, as long as the head isn't damaged in a way that can't be repaired without wiping the original faceup.

I mostly use broken parts to make tests (like stain tests from clothing, or to try new dyes and paints for my customs). I keep the broken bits (expecially the skeletons parts) to disassemble, and fix other parts (for example, I broke a shoulder hoop a while ago, and I kept the neck joint to fix another broken neck joint).

I don't mind rescueing damaged girls and give them a new life, but it is something I must be in the mood for: it is quite of a long process everytime, and I am usually too busy to get into big projects
